Output e76d5029c43b5bcfb4317b92916d035378e24f1c114318697e93ce498e3dfe3f:0

value
99450565
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43a02bc200617e4f5b5679dd4baa907171ae8715 OP_EQUAL
address
37rb5GUbLeYPff4bVW7D6ctYKyVrGTHHLN
transaction
e76d5029c43b5bcfb4317b92916d035378e24f1c114318697e93ce498e3dfe3f
spent
false

86 Sat Ranges